Validating Your Automated Trading Strategies
Before deploying any algorithmic trading strategy into the real market, it's crucial to thoroughly backtest its performance. Backtesting involves evaluating your strategy on historical market data to determine how it would have operated in different financial conditions. This method allows you to identify potential strengths and optimize your strategy before risking assets.
- Evaluate various timeframes for your backtesting.
- Employ a diverse set of trading data to ensure robustness.
- Document your findings and interpret them critically.

Leveraging Machine Learning in Trading Algorithms
Machine learning approaches are transforming the realm of trading by enabling algorithms to process vast amounts of market signals. These algorithms can uncover patterns and trends that would be impossible for human traders to perceive. By utilizing machine learning, traders can improve their decision-making, implement trades more effectively, and possibly increase returns.
- Popular machine learning techniques applied in trading include reinforcement learning, convolutional networks, and regression algorithms.
- Machine learning algorithms can be trained on historical market data to anticipate future price movements, spot profitable trading opportunities, and manage risk.
- However, it is important to note that machine learning in trading is not a guaranteed solution. These algorithms require careful development, ongoing monitoring, and a deep comprehension of market dynamics.

Trading Methods: Algorithmic vs. Manual
In the dynamic realm of finance, traders constantly aim to achieve an edge. Two prominent approaches dominate the trading landscape: algorithmic trading and manual trading. Algorithmic trading, also known as automated trading, relies on complex programs to execute trades based on predefined parameters. On the other hand, manual trading involves human traders making choices based on market analysis, intuition, and experience.
- Algorithmic trading offers speed and efficiency, executing trades in milliseconds and reducing emotional biases.
- Manual trading allows for more control and adaptability to changing market conditions.
Choosing between these methods depends on individual trading styles, risk tolerance, and resources.

Creating a Custom Automated Trading Platform
Venturing into the realm of automated trading involves a deep understanding of financial markets and programming. Building your own custom platform presents an opportunity to tailor your strategies and gain granular control over your investments. This journey can be complex, requiring expertise in areas such as algorithmic trading, data analysis, risk management, and software development. Start by specifying your trading goals and the type of assets you intend to trade. Then, select a suitable programming language and framework to build your platform. Leverage existing libraries and APIs to streamline the integration with market data sources and order execution systems. Thoroughly test your algorithms in simulated environments before deploying them with real capital. Continuously monitor and refine your system based on outcomes and market conditions.
